La Trinidad is Nat’l Gawad Kalasag Awardee

BENGUET’S capital town of La Trinidad bagged the National Gawad Kalasag Award for the first to third class municipalities category.

During the 21st National Gawad Kalasag Awarding on December 6, Mayor Romeo Salda, who also chairs the La Trinidad Municipal Disaster Risk Reduction and Management Council together with local officials, and Disaster Risk Reduction and Management officer Yoshio Labi received the award at the Philippine International Convention Center in Metro Manila.

“Out of the 1,400 municipalities, La Trinidad received for the second time for the National Gawad Kalasag,” Salda said in his speech.

The chief executive said the P500,000 cash award received by the town will be utilized for improvement of facilities, purchase of additional equipment and sustain programs, projects and activities in the Benguet town for Disaster Risk Reduction Management.

In the Gawad Kalasag Award in the regional level last month, the town also bagged first place in the same category.

Gawad Kalasag stands for Kalamidad at Sakuna Labanan, Sariling Galing ang Kaligtas was launched as the country’s primier recognition scheme to different stakeholders that design and implement Disaster Risk Reduction and Management progras that protect and shield high risk communities against hazards.

In the Cordillera, awardees also include University of Cordilleras, Epiphany Christian Academy, and Mountain Province Disaster Risk Reduction and Management.
